Conflit du Haut-Karabakh – Appel au respect du cessez-le-feu (2 avril 2016)
La France est préoccupée par les incidents à proximité de la ligne du cessez-le-feu au Haut-Karabakh. Elle déplore les pertes de vies humaines, en particulier de civils, auxquelles ces incidents ont déjà conduit. Elle appelle toutes les parties au respect du cessez-le-feu.
Ce conflit vieux de près de trois décennies, ne peut être réglé que par la négociation entre les parties sous l’égide du Groupe de Minsk de l’Organisation pour la sécurité et la coopération en Europe auquel nous apportons tout notre soutien. La France appelle donc à un retour sans délai à la table des négociations. Nous ne ménagerons pas nos efforts dans ce but.

MOSCOW / WASHINGTON / PARIS, 2 April, 2016 – The Co-Chairs of the OSCE Minsk Group (Ambassadors Igor Popov of the Russian Federation, James Warlick of the United States of America, and Pierre Andrieu of France) express grave concern over the reported large-scale ceasefire violations that are taking place along the Line of Contact in the Nagorno-Karabakh conflict zone. We strongly condemn the use of force and regret the senseless loss of life, including civilians.
The Co-Chairs call upon the sides to stop shooting and take all necessary measures to stabilize the situation on the ground. They reiterate that there is no alternative to a peaceful negotiated solution of the conflict and that war is not an option.
Russian President Vladimir Putin has called on the two sides to "cease fire and exercise restraint"
Russian Defense Minister Sergey Shoigu has held negotiations with Armenian and Azerbaijani defense ministers over the phone and called for restoration of stability in the conflict zone.
Armenia’s Defense Ministry spoke of the most serious escalation of fighting in the Karabakh conflict zone since the 1994 truce that stopped a full-scale Armenian-Azerbaijani war.
“The enemy has been repelled along the entire Line of Contact, suffering numerous casualties as a result,” Defense Ministry Spokesperson Artsrun Hovhannisyan said.
The Karabakh Armenian army also claimed to have destroyed three Azerbaijani tanks and shot down two Azerbaijani military helicopters and as many unmanned aircraft.
